How long will it take a 60kg man to climb a height of 22m if he expended energy at a rate of 0.25kW. [g = ms-2]

a

5.3s

b

34.5s

c

41.6s

d

52.8s

solution
given:
mass, m = 60g
height, h = 22m
constant g = 10m
power, p = 0.25kw

but because power alone is measured in watt, we have to convert it to watt, W
to convert it u multiply it by 1000
therefore
0.25kw = 0.25x1000
= 250w

recall:
p = w/t
but w = mgh
p= mgh/t
250 = 60x10x22/t
cross and multiply ❌
250t = 13200
divide both sides by 250
250t/250 = 13200/250
t = 52.8sec.
